Webinar Description:
Digital scams have been a growth industry for at least the last two decades. But new AI advances have made scamming easier than ever, and more effective at scale. Americans lost nearly $900 million from AI scams in 2025 alone, and that number is growing. It’s imperative that library workers gain a deeper understanding of how AI scams are supercharging fraud and misinformation in our communities. Alison Macrina from Library Freedom Project will lead this training on understanding and identifying common AI scams. She’ll cover how to tell when text, audio, or video has been AI-generated or enhanced. She’ll close by sharing LFP resources on protecting ourselves and our patron communities.
About the Presenters:
Alison Macrina is an activist librarian and the director of Library Freedom Project. Alison started LFP in 2015 to organize and build community with other librarians who are dedicated to library values of privacy, intellectual freedom, social responsibility, and the public good.
